在数字时代,掌握网站建设技能不仅能提升个人竞争力,还能为创业、求职或项目实现提供强大支持。许多初学者面对“网站建设怎么学”这个问题时,往往感到无从下手。其实,只要遵循一条清晰的学习路径,任何人都能逐步掌握这项实用技能。本文将为你提供一个系统、高效的学习框架。
明确学习目标与方向
在学习之初,明确你的目标至关重要。你是想搭建个人博客、企业官网、电子商务平台,还是开发复杂的Web应用?不同的目标决定了不同的技术栈和学习深度。对于大多数初学者而言,从静态展示网站入手是最稳妥的起点。
网站建设通常分为前端和后端。*前端*关注用户直接看到和交互的部分,涉及视觉和体验;*后端*则处理服务器、数据库和应用程序逻辑。作为入门者,建议从前端开始,逐步向后端延伸。
构建系统化的知识体系
第一步:掌握核心基础(HTML、CSS、JavaScript)
这是网站建设的基石,无法绕过。
- HTML:它是网页的骨架。你需要学习如何使用各种标签来结构化内容,例如标题、段落、列表、图像和链接。重点理解语义化HTML,这对SEO和可访问性都有益处。
- CSS:它是网页的皮肤,负责样式和布局。从选择器、盒模型开始,进而学习Flexbox和Grid这两种强大的现代布局方式。*响应式设计*是当今必备技能,确保网站在各种设备上都能完美显示。
- JavaScript:它让网页“活”起来,实现交互功能。从变量、函数、循环等基础语法学起,然后操作DOM(文档对象模型)来动态修改页面内容。这是从前端走向更高级开发的桥梁。
第二步:善用工具与框架
掌握基础后,使用工具和框架能极大提升效率。
- 代码编辑器:如VS Code,提供智能提示和插件支持。
- 前端框架:React、Vue或Angular是现代前端开发的主流选择。它们基于组件化思想,能高效构建复杂交互界面。初学者可在扎实掌握原生JavaScript后,选择其中一个框架深入学习。
- CSS预处理器与框架:Sass/Less能让你更高效地编写CSS。Bootstrap或Tailwind CSS这类框架能帮助你快速搭建美观且响应式的界面。
第三步:涉足后端与全栈
若你需要网站处理数据、拥有用户系统,就必须学习后端技术。
- 服务器端语言:Node.js(使用JavaScript)、Python(Django/Flask)、PHP或Java等都是常见选择。Node.js因为前后端语言统一,对前端开发者较为友好。
- 数据库:学习一种数据库,如关系型的MySQL或PostgreSQL,或非关系型的MongoDB,了解如何存储、查询和管理数据。
- 基础服务器管理:了解如何将网站部署到服务器,涉及域名、主机、FTP/SSH以及基本的Linux命令。
践行“学做结合”的最高准则
网站建设是一项高度实践的技能,切忌“只看不练”。
- 从模仿开始:找一些设计简洁的网站,尝试用代码完全还原它。这是巩固基础的**方式。
- 启动个人项目:无论是个人简介页、旅行相册还是一个小博客,立即开始动手做一个真实的项目。在项目中遇到问题并解决问题的过程,是学习最快的时候。
- 利用优质资源:通过MDN Web Docs、W3School等官方文档社区学习,在FreeCodeCamp、Codecademy等平台进行交互式练习,在B站、YouTube或Coursera上跟随系统教程。
- 融入开发者社区:在GitHub上阅读优秀代码,在Stack Overflow上提问或回答问题,参与技术论坛讨论。这能帮你保持学习热情,紧跟技术趋势。
持续学习与能力深化
技术领域日新月异。在掌握主干知识后,你需要关注性能优化、网络安全、SEO基础原则以及新兴技术趋势。例如,理解如何让网站加载更快(如图片优化、代码压缩),了解HTTPS、用户输入验证等基本安全知识,都会让你的网站更专业、更可靠。
学习网站建设不是一场短跑,而是一次循序渐进、充满发现的旅程。** 保持好奇,乐于动手,从搭建第一个简单的“Hello World”页面开始,每一步积累都将为你打开数字世界的一扇新大门。
如没特殊注明,文章均为星之河原创,转载请注明来自https://www.00448.cn/news/10936.html